San Diego – Sony (NYSE: SNE) on Tuesday announced the launch of its
Reader Library Program, which will provide training, e-book reader devices and
educational materials to support e-book programs at an initial group of 30
libraries across the country. The program includes an "in-house training
session for participating library staff developed by Sony," covering
"digital reading formats, an overview of sources for digital materials,
and training on Sony’s Reader digital reading devices," as well as
biannual update sessions.
